When two parcels of land or real estate touch each other or share a common boundary. To reach, to touch. In old law, the ends were said to abut, the sides to adjoin. crystals for rageWebabut (on/onto) something (of land or a building) to be next to something or to have one side touching the side of something His land abuts onto a road.
